We are using Vagrant to automate the provisioning of 3 VM's on VMware 
fusion in order to setup a local dev environment. 
Once the 3 boxes are provisioned, I need to somehow get back the IP address 
assigned to each of the VM's so they can be used by an automated script to 
connect to each of the boxes and install packages.
Is there a programatic way to get back the dynamically assigned IP for each 
VM provisioned by Vagrant ?
Same question apply when using either Vagran + Fusion and Vagrant + 
VirtualBox.
